CPR and AED for the community and workplace™

The goal of the CPR and AED for the community and workplace™ is to provide individuals with the basic knowledge
and skills necessary to provide effective basic life support in an emergency.  Students master necessary skills for the
administration of CPR. They learn how to recognize a life-threatening emergency, how to provide basic life support and
what to do in the case of an airway obstruction or choking. The American Safety & Health Institute CPR Programs are
based upon the most recent guidelines for cardiopulmonary resuscitation and emergency cardiac care.
                
Hours:  3

Basic First Aid

Program participants learn to recognize the signs and symptoms of injuries and sudden illness. Crucial information about
how to deal with emergencies like bleeding, shock, burns, strains, fractures, allergic reaction, diabetic emergencies and
seizures is shared. Basic First Aid is the most popular program offered by ASHI. This nationally accepted program
satisfies the requirements of the Occupational Safety & Health Administration (OSHA). This program can be used for
community and workplace programs.
Hours: 2

Bloodborne Pathogens Training

This program includes information that will help students understand what bloodborne pathogens are and how risks of
exposure can be reduced for themselves and others. The program assists in satisfying the training requirements of the U.
S. Department of Labor, OSHA Bloodborne Pathogens Standard (29 CFR 1910.1030).
Hours: 1

Emergency Oxygen Administration

Supplemental oxygen is a critical step in treating a severe or life-threatening illness or injury. This program focuses on
administering emergency oxygen, rescue breathing and oxygen delivery devices.
Hours: 2

CPR PRO™ For The Professional Rescuer

The goal of the CPR PRO is to provide individuals with the basic knowledge and skills necessary to provide effective
basic life support in an emergency.

The CPR PRO™ curriculum has been approved for training of Emergency Medical Services personnel in most states, is
accredited by the Continuing Education Coordinating Board for Emergency Medical Services (CECBEMS) and accepted
by the National Registry of Emergency Medical Technicians (NREMT).

Additionally, CPR PRO™ has been found acceptable for meeting requirements established by a wide variety of
professional associations, councils, academies, and boards. The curriculum is consistent with widely accepted guidelines
for professional level cardiopulmonary resuscitation.
Hours:  5
